Margin Call received critical acclaim for its screenplay, performances, and timely subject matter. It earned nominations and awards from various critics’ groups and won the Independent Spirit Award for Best First Screenplay. The film resonated in the wake of the 2008 financial crisis, offering a dramatized yet plausible depiction of how internal firm choices can precipitate wider economic fallout. It has been used in academic and corporate settings to prompt discussion about risk management, ethics, and regulation.

While praised for capturing the psychological and ethical atmosphere of finance, some critics note that the film simplifies certain technical aspects for dramatic clarity and compresses institutional complexity into a single-night decision. The anonymity of the firm and the avoidance of explicit regulatory or governmental intervention make the story more allegorical than documentary.
